Arts Award Centre
The Arts Award, a new scheme, is a national qualification which supports
young people in their development as artists and arts leaders. It is run
through a partnership between the Arts Council England and Trinity Guildhall.
Lafour Theatre school is registered as an Arts Awards Centre and has trained
advisers.
There are three levels.
Level 1 - Bronze Award – equivalent
to GCSE D-G
Level 2 - Silver Award – equivalent to GCSE A* - C
Level
3 - Gold Award – equivalent to A level
Minimum age for Level 1 entry is 11 yrs.
The trained advisers at Lafour Theatre schools will
liaise and guide individual students in preparation for the award. On completion
of all tasks an external moderator will visit the centre to validate the
adviser’s
assessment of student projects. There is no exam.
Lafour theatre schools current learning structure already complies with the criteria on which the awards are based. Arts Awards will be introduced in conjunction with Showcase and will provide an additional accreditation and sense of personal achievement.
The Arts Award will also provide an opportunity to work creatively in other arts activities. This could be designing a programme, writing a poem or short play, costume design, backstage help, lighting, sound, playing a musical instrument, front of house management.
